Let’s Make Some Magic: Step-by-Step

Cooking this dish is like dancing with a partner, each step bringing you closer to perfection. First, mix the shredded chicken with the ranch dressing — this is where the magic begins, infusing the chicken with creamy goodness. Then, add the crumbled bacon, diced tomatoes, finely chopped red onion, and fresh cilantro. Imagine the colors and scents mingling together, creating a tantalizing medley.

Now, layer a tortilla with a generous sprinkle of cheese, followed by the chicken mixture, and another sprinkle of cheese for good measure. Fold the tortilla in half, like wrapping a precious secret. Melt butter in a skillet over medium heat, and cook each side for 2-3 minutes until golden and crispy. The sizzle, the aroma — it’s like a serenade to your senses!

A Few of My Favorite Tips

Here’s a little secret between friends: for an extra kick, sprinkle a pinch of smoked paprika into the chicken mixture. It adds a delightful depth of flavor that will make your taste buds dance. And if you’re feeling adventurous, try adding some pickled jalapeños for a spicy twist!

Storing & Reheating (If There’s Any Left!)

Should you find yourself with leftovers (a rare occurrence, I assure you!), store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, simply place them in a skillet over medium heat until warmed through and crispy again. It’s like reliving the magic all over again!

Easy Chicken Bacon Ranch Quesadilla

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Servings 4 servings
Calories 600
A delicious and easy-to-make quesadilla filled with chicken, bacon, and a creamy ranch dressing.

Ingredients

Tortillas

  • 4 large flour tortillas

Filling

  • 2 cups cooked chicken (shredded)
  • 8 slices bacon (cooked and crumbled)
  • 2 cups mexican cheese blend (shredded)
  • 1/2 cup ranch dressing
  • 1 cup tomatoes (diced)
  • 1/4 cup red onion (finely chopped)
  • 2 tbsp fresh cilantro (chopped)
  • 2 tbsp butter (for cooking)

Instructions 

  • Mix chicken with ranch dressing.
  • Add bacon, tomatoes, onion, and cilantro.
  • Layer tortilla with cheese, chicken mixture, more cheese.
  • Fold tortilla in half.
  • Melt butter in skillet over medium heat.
  • Cook 2-3 mins per side until golden.

Notes

Serve with extra ranch dressing for dipping!
